Blackpool striker Jerry Yates has lauded Arsenal loanee Charlie Patino after the teenager stole the show for the Tangerines in their 4-2 win against rivals Preston North End.

Speaking to the Evening Standard, the 25-year-old Championship star was full of praise for the Hale End academy graduate, who bagged a goal and an assist in the West Lancashire derby, with local media raving over Patino’s performance as Blackpool earned all three points.

Patino has enjoyed a good loan spell with Blackpool despite some injury concerns at the start of the campaign. However, the youngster has now begun to find his rhythm, and Saturday’s performance was easily one of the best the midfielder has ever produced at a senior level.

The midfielder made his senior debut for Arsenal last season with Patino scoring against Sunderland in the League Cup before featuring again for Mikel Arteta’s side in the FA Cup against Nottingham Forest, and this loan spell in the Championship is proving to be a huge boost for the 19-year-old’s development.

Indeed, Patino’s performance on Saturday was exactly what the youngster needed, and according to his Blackpool teammate, the Arsenal talent has the potential to become quite the player if he can remain injury-free and if he can build from Saturday’s Man of the Match display.

Yates said when asked about Patino’s performance: “He’s sensational. He deserves all the credit. Hearing the fans singing his song for 90 minutes I bet is surreal to be honest. He’s only young, but the way he has took to the Championship is unbelievable. He’ll be a top, top player.”
